Philanthropy
Donations - The Power of Your Contribution
Southside Medical Center offers health care and social services to working and uninsured families care to the families in Atlanta and its surrounding metropolitan areas. We provide a “medical home” for those who would not otherwise have access to quality, affordable healthcare. Your gift provides Southside Medical Center to meet the current emerging health care needs in our community with your donation going to medical services, community outreach and health education.
